#8d0fb8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8d0fb8 is composed of 55.3% red, 5.9%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.4% cyan, 91.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 284.7 degrees, a saturation of 84.9% and a lightness of 39%. #8d0fb8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1eff with #1b0071.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

#8d0fb8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8d0fb8 has RGB values of R:141, G:15,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0.92, Y:0,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 9244600.

Shades and Tints of #8d0fb8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020003 is the darkest color, while #faeff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#8d0fb8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646364 is the less saturated color, while #9107c0 is the most saturated one.
